Software Development Engineer

hace 2 meses


Tijuana, Baja California, México Thermo Fisher Scientific A tiempo completo
About the Role

We are seeking a highly skilled Software Development Engineer to join our team at Thermo Fisher Scientific. As a key member of our product development team, you will work closely with scientists and engineers to collect requirements and craft interactive scientific software solutions.

Key Responsibilities
  • Develop full stack web applications using the latest browser, server-side, and database technologies.
  • Maintain and support, update, and enhance software applications.
  • Build, maintain, and implement automated test frameworks and tools using standard methodologies.
  • Build and run continuous deployment technologies to enable efficient implementation of developed and improved software.
  • Build and implement code documentation to support design, development, and maintenance.
Requirements
  • A Bachelor's Degree in Computer Science, Engineering, Biology, or equivalent experience crafting and developing interactive scientific or e-commerce web solutions.
  • Clear understanding of client-server functionality, web browser technology, and OOD and Java fundamental concepts and language.
  • Experience with Java technologies including Core Java, Java EE, Spring, JDBC, Hibernate, Web services (SOAP/WSDL), JAXB, EHCache, Maven, Tomcat server.
  • Working experience with the latest client-side Web technologies including JavaScript, Ajax, CSS, JSON, jQuery, HTML5, frameworks including jQuery, Bootstrap, and Angular/React.
  • Strong experience with an RDBMS (Oracle, MySQL, Postgres, etc.) and working with data formats like XML.
  • Experience working in AWS DevOps (or other Cloud environments like Azure or GCP) and be able to get around using command line to perform common tasks.
  • Good understanding of systems and network administration in Linux and Windows, and be able to get around using command line to perform common tasks.
  • Experience with using tools such as Eclipse IDE, Git/Perforce, Confluence/Jira, Subversion, Oracle Developer, Selenium QC, etc.
  • Experience with Search Concepts, Search Engines such as FAST, and SEO a plus.
Preferred Qualifications
  • Strong problem-solving, web application debugging, and troubleshooting skills a must.
  • Excellent communication and documentation skills.
  • Experience with other server-side technologies including PHP, Perl, Ruby, and Python a plus.
  • Experience with Linux programming or administration a plus.
  • Experience with Agile Software Development process a plus.
  • Must be detail-oriented and a self-starter.
  • Multi-tasking with good follow-through skills, good interpersonal skills.
  • Ability to work well in a team as well as alone to accomplish tasks without supervision.

Location/Division: Tijuana, Mexico - Corporate Division

What you will do: Work with product development team of scientists and engineers to collect requirements and craft interactive scientific software solutions.



  • Tijuana, Baja California, México Friendara A tiempo completo

    Software Development EngineerAt our company, we are seeking a highly skilled and experienced Software Development Engineer to join our team.Key Responsibilities:Design, develop, and test software applications.Collaborate with cross-functional teams to identify and prioritize project requirements.Ensure high-quality software delivery through thorough testing...


  • Tijuana, Baja California, México Thermo Fisher Scientific A tiempo completo

    **About the Role**We are seeking a talented Software Development Engineer to join our team at Thermo Fisher Scientific.As a Software Development Engineer, you will be responsible for designing, developing, testing, and deploying software solutions that meet the needs of our customers.**Key Responsibilities**Design and develop software solutions using...


  • Tijuana, Baja California, México Atracción De Talento Comercial A tiempo completo

    Job Description:We are seeking a skilled Senior Software Development Engineer to join our team. The ideal candidate will have experience in software development and a strong understanding of programming languages.


  • Tijuana, Baja California, México Thermo Fisher Scientific A tiempo completo

    At Thermo Fisher Scientific, we are seeking a skilled Software Development Engineer to join our team. As a key member of our software development team, you will be responsible for designing, developing, and implementing high-quality software solutions that meet the needs of our customers.**Key Responsibilities:**- Design and develop software solutions using...


  • Tijuana, Baja California, México Baja International Manufacturing S.A De C.V A tiempo completo

    We are looking for a Senior Software Engineer to join our development team. The ideal candidate will have a strong background in software development and excellent problem-solving skills. Key responsibilities include designing and developing software solutions, collaborating with cross-functional teams, and driving technical innovation. If you are a...


  • Tijuana, Baja California, México Thermo Fisher Scientific A tiempo completo

    **About the Role**We are seeking a highly skilled Software Development Engineer II to join our team at Thermo Fisher Scientific.As a Software Development Engineer II, you will be responsible for designing, developing, testing, deploying, administering, and maintaining database, data transformation, data visualization, reporting, and medical information...

  • Software Engineer

    hace 6 días


    Tijuana, Baja California, México Cronoshare A tiempo completo

    Job Title: Software EngineerWe are looking for a talented Software Engineer to join our team at {company}. The successful candidate will be responsible for designing, developing, and deploying cloud-based software applications. Key responsibilities include:• Designing and developing cloud-based software applications using modern technologies•...


  • Tijuana, Baja California, México Thermo Fisher Scientific A tiempo completo

    Software Development RoleWe are seeking a skilled Software Development Engineer to join our team at Thermo Fisher Scientific. As a key member of our software services team, you will be responsible for designing, developing, testing, deploying, administering, and maintaining database, data transformation, data visualization, reporting, and medical information...


  • Tijuana, Baja California, México GRUPO STT A tiempo completo

    Software Development Opportunities at GRUPO STTA global leader in scientific research, healthcare, and pharmaceutical solutions is seeking a talented Software Development Engineer to join their team in Tijuana, Mexico.Key Responsibilities:Develop and implement E-Business initiatives and technical projects using Java, AWS, JavaScript, and other E-Business...


  • Tijuana, Baja California, México Thermo Fisher Scientific A tiempo completo

    Job Requirements:We are seeking a highly skilled Software Development Engineer II to join our team at Thermo Fisher Scientific. Ideal candidates will have a strong background in software development, with experience using Spring Boot, semantic HTML, and CSS.Responsibilities:• Develop and maintain software applications using Spring Boot• Collaborate with...


  • Tijuana, Baja California, México Tres R A tiempo completo

    Job Description:In a collaborative team environment, we are seeking a skilled Software Development Engineer to build complex software systems. Key Responsibilities:Design and develop scalable software solutionsCollaborate with cross-functional teams to achieve project goalsEnsure high-quality software products through rigorous testing and...


  • Tijuana, Baja California, México Cronoshare A tiempo completo

    Job Title: Senior Software EngineerJob Summary: We are seeking a highly skilled Senior Software Engineer to lead our Java development team. The ideal candidate will have a strong background in Java and cloud services.Key Responsibilities:Lead the design and development of Java-based software applications.Collaborate with cross-functional teams to identify...


  • Tijuana, Baja California, México Thermo Fisher Scientific A tiempo completo

    Job SummaryWe are seeking a highly skilled Software Development Engineer to join our team at Thermo Fisher Scientific. As a key member of our team, you will be responsible for designing, developing, and deploying scalable and reliable applications using the latest cloud and frontend technology.Key ResponsibilitiesCollaborate with a diverse group of software...


  • Tijuana, Baja California, México Thermo Fisher Scientific A tiempo completo

    **Job Summary**:We are seeking a highly skilled Software Development Engineer II to join our team at Thermo Fisher Scientific. As a key member of our software development team, you will be responsible for designing, developing, and maintaining our software applications.**Key Responsibilities**: Design and develop software applications using Spring Boot and...


  • Tijuana, Baja California, México Thermo Fisher Scientific A tiempo completo

    **Job Summary**Thermo Fisher Scientific is seeking a highly skilled Software Development Engineer III to join their team.**Key Responsibilities**Develop software applications using Spring Boot and AWS services.Design and implement scalable and efficient cloud-based systems.Collaborate with cross-functional teams to identify and prioritize project...


  • Tijuana, Baja California, México Nakeji Dental Group A tiempo completo

    About the Job: We are seeking a Senior Software Engineer to join our team at {company}. As a Senior Software Engineer, you will be responsible for designing, developing, and maintaining our software applications. Key Responsibilities: - Design and develop software applications using a variety of programming languages and technologies. - Collaborate...

  • Software Engineer

    hace 6 días


    Tijuana, Baja California, México Faw Trucks Elam Grupo Step A tiempo completo

    About the Role:As a seasoned Software Engineer, you will be responsible for designing, developing, and maintaining cutting-edge software applications. Your expertise in software development principles and methodologies will enable the company to stay ahead of the competition. If you have a passion for coding, problem-solving, and collaboration, this is the...


  • Tijuana, Baja California, México Cronoshare A tiempo completo

    Job Title: Senior Software EngineerAbout the Role:We are seeking a highly skilled Senior Software Engineer to join our team at "{company}". The ideal candidate will have a strong background in software development and a passion for delivering high-quality solutions.Key Responsibilities:* Lead the design and development of software applications* Collaborate...

  • Software Engineer

    hace 3 semanas


    Tijuana, Baja California, México Thermo Fisher Scientific A tiempo completo

    Software Engineer Job DescriptionAt Thermo Fisher Scientific, we're seeking a talented Software Engineer to join our expert team. As a key member of our product development team, you'll work closely with scientists and engineers to craft interactive scientific software solutions.Key Responsibilities:Develop full stack web applications using the latest...

  • Software Engineer

    hace 6 días


    Tijuana, Baja California, México Grupo Concordia A tiempo completo

    We are seeking a skilled Software Engineer to join our team. The ideal candidate will have strong programming skills and be able to work on a variety of projects.Key Responsibilities:Develop and maintain software applicationsCollaborate with cross-functional teams to identify and prioritize project requirementsDesign and implement software...